Keep ReadingWhat is Spodumene? Spodumene is a pyroxene mineral that is typically found in lithium-rich pegmatites.It is usually associated with other lithium minerals such as lepidolite, eucryptite, and petalite.Spodumene has a chemical composition of LiAlSi 2 O 6 but small amounts of sodium sometimes substitute for lithium.. Keep ReadingSpodumene has a theoretical Li2O content of 8.03%. Due to its high lithium content, spodumene is considered the most important lithium ore mineral. A typical run of mine ore can contain 1-2% Li 2 O, while a typical spodumene concentrate suitable for lithium carbonate production contains 6-7% Li 2 O (75% - 87% spodumene). Keep ReadingDec 31, 2017· Lithium resources occur in two distinct categories: lithium minerals, largely from the mineral spodumene (Li 2 O.Al 2 O 3.4SiO 2), and salts, largely from lithium-rich brines in salt lakes. Canada, China and Australia have significant resources of lithium minerals, while lithium brine is produced predominantly in Chile, followed by Argentina ...

Keep ReadingJun 08, 2018· Battery-Grade Lithium Extraction. The majority of the world's battery-grade lithium is produced by one of two means: Mining & acid leaching from spodumene ores, i.e. LiAl(SiO 3) 2, producing lithium sulfate solution, which is then converted to battery-grade lithium carbonate or hydroxide via electrochemical processes.Spodumene processing dominates Australian production.

Keep ReadingIts mineral reserve is very unique grading 50% spodumene. This makes Greenbushes the highest grade lithium mineral resource in the world at 3.9% Li2O mineral reserves and 3.5% Li2O mineral resources versus 1.0 - 2.0% Li2O for other known hard rock deposits.
